Output 5c21bbf2e3ddaa8295826ea3d1deec556535e335553d166337cdb0f41f67591a:0

value
1868000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0256ebd81099d53ed3a598e5c9d0724641db1f6 OP_EQUAL
address
3N8C8NhcrSAteopzfXWWeJYPhBpZ4taVp7
transaction
5c21bbf2e3ddaa8295826ea3d1deec556535e335553d166337cdb0f41f67591a
spent
true